Webb6 feb. 2024 · A pint (pt) is a unit of liquid equal to ½ (one-half) of a cup. So, how many ounces are there in a pint? To be exact, 1 US pint has exactly 16 fluid ounces (fl oz). If a … spark wendy chungWebbA pint glass is a form of drinkware made to hold either a British imperial pint of 20 imperial fluid ounces (568 ml) or an American pint of 16 US fluid ounces (473 ml).
